Controversial Actions in Israeli-Palestinian Conflict Spark Outrage

TL;DR Summary
Aryeh Yitzhak King, the deputy mayor of Jerusalem and a far-right politician, called for the Israeli army to bury alive hundreds of Palestinian civilians captured in Gaza, describing them as "subhuman." King's comments, which violated rules on social media platform X, referenced footage of captured Palestinians being stripped and guarded by Israeli soldiers. He invoked a biblical reference to justify his genocidal language, echoing sentiments expressed by other far-right Israelis. The Israeli-Palestinian conflict has resulted in the deaths of over 17,000 Palestinians, mostly women and children, and around 1,200 Israelis, most of whom were civilians.
